Page 1 of 1

SH1116 display

Posted: 09 Dec 2023, 22:28
by Pencraft
Good afternoon. Are there plans to support I2C display with the SH1116 controller?
If you connect it like SH1106, it looks like in the photo.

Re: SH1116 display

Posted: 09 Dec 2023, 23:22
by Ath
Do you have any documentation on that controller (and display)? It is either very new or very rare...

Re: SH1116 display

Posted: 10 Dec 2023, 07:53
by Pencraft
There is a datasheet.
I bought it on aliexpress.
Probably new, never seen anything like it before.
I2C connection.

https://aliexpress.ru/item/400105153583 ... 6725051994
https://cdn.velleman.eu/downloads/29/in ... asheet.pdf

Re: SH1116 display

Posted: 10 Dec 2023, 13:52
by Ath
Pencraft wrote: 10 Dec 2023, 07:53 There is a datasheet.
I bought it on aliexpress.
Probably new, never seen anything like it before.
I2C connection.

https://aliexpress.ru/item/400105153583 ... 6725051994
https://cdn.velleman.eu/downloads/29/in ... asheet.pdf
Hm, that datasheet is for the SH1106, and that's already supported and working as intended.

According to that Aliexpress page, the controller is a SSD1309, and that's supposed to be compatible with the SSD1306, also supported by ESPEasy. It just needs to be set to the correct model in the plugin (they have a different initialization sequence/data)

Re: SH1116 display

Posted: 10 Dec 2023, 14:07
by Pencraft
Sorry, I sent the wrong link.
Here's the correct one.
https://www.digole.com/products_picture ... 20V0_2.pdf

The inscription on the display board is SH1116

Re: SH1116 display

Posted: 23 Dec 2023, 20:07
by Pencraft
A compromise solution was found. If you select SH 1106 128x64 Rotated, it is displayed normally, only two dots in the upper left corner.